Context Readings
Benefits Of Following Wisdom
34
“Blessed [happy, prosperous, to be admired] is the man who listens to me,
Watching daily at my gates,
Waiting at my doorposts.
“For whoever finds me (Wisdom) finds life
And obtains favor and grace from the Lord.
“But he who fails to find me or sins against me injures himself;
All those who hate me love and court death.”
